Guess what?  I'm opening a publishing house - a POD publishing house.

 

It isn't named yet, but I discovered that the addition of a POD publishing house helps my clients save tons of money in publishing costs.  And with the tons of money that they save, they can now print extra copies of their memoirs for grandchildren, great-grandchildren, and even other family and friends without breaking the bank.  I'm excited about the expansion.

 

During this start-up phase, I am not accepting any new clients, though to those existing clients, I promise that you take precidence.  You will lose nothing, but we can now squeeze a lot more options your budget.

 

It will probably take another month or so to put both the reunion business, which forced the publishing business into existence, and the memoirist's new web site into place, but I am excited about the growth of my business.
